Months Montevideo Ouagadougou
Jan–Mar 81°/63°F (27°/17°C) 96°/67°F (36°/20°C)
Apr–Jun 65°/50°F (19°/10°C) 99°/78°F (37°/26°C)
Jul–Sep 61°/46°F (16°/8°C) 89°/72°F (32°/22°C)
Oct–Dec 75°/57°F (24°/14°C) 95°/67°F (35°/20°C)

Visitor Visa Requirements

Short-stay tourist visa rules between Uruguay and Burkina Faso. To live, work, or study long-term in Burkina Faso, you'll need a separate residence or work visa — check Burkina Faso's immigration authority.

Uruguay passport

Uruguay passport holder visiting Burkina Faso

Visa Online (e-Visa)
Uruguay passport holders need to apply for an e-Visa before travelling to Burkina Faso.
Burkina Faso passport

Burkina Faso passport holder visiting Uruguay

Visa Required
Burkina Faso passport holders need a visa to enter Uruguay.

What's the weather like in Burkina Faso compared to Uruguay?

The average high temperature in Ouagadougou is 95°F, compared to 71°F in Montevideo. Ouagadougou receives around 29.3 in of rainfall per year, while Montevideo gets 43.3 in.

What language do they speak in Burkina Faso?

The official language in Burkina Faso is French. In Uruguay, the official language is Spanish.
